Sourcing guidance for Hino Leaf Spring Suppliers

What technical specifications are critical when sourcing Hino leaf springs for heavy-duty trucks?

Buyers must prioritize material grade, specifically SUP9, SUP9A, or SUP11 spring steel, which offers the necessary fatigue resistance. Ensure the load capacity matches the specific Hino model (e.g., Hino 300, 500, or 700 series). Key dimensions to verify include leaf width, thickness, and the number of leaves, as well as the camber height to ensure proper vehicle leveling and shock absorption.

Which quality standards and certifications should a professional Hino leaf spring supplier possess?

Reliable suppliers should hold ISO/TS 16949 or IATF 16949:2016 certification, which are the global standards for automotive quality management systems. Additionally, verify if the products undergo salt spray testing for corrosion resistance and fatigue life testing (usually exceeding 100,000 cycles) to ensure durability in harsh road conditions.

How can I evaluate the manufacturing process to ensure long-term product reliability?

Inquire about the heat treatment process, as precise quenching and tempering are vital for elasticity. The use of shot peening technology is a significant advantage, as it increases the fatigue strength of the leaf spring surface. Furthermore, ensure the supplier uses electrophoretic painting (E-coating) or high-quality anti-rust paint to prevent premature failure due to environmental oxidation.

What are the compatibility requirements for Hino leaf spring bushings and accessories?

Check if the leaf springs come with pre-installed high-quality rubber or bronze bushings. The inner diameter of the spring eye must be precision-machined to fit Hino OEM bolts perfectly. It is recommended to source from suppliers who can also provide matching U-bolts and center bolts to ensure a seamless installation and avoid mechanical play.

Cross-Border Procurement Strategy for Hino Leaf Springs

What are the primary risks when importing heavy automotive components like leaf springs?

The main risks include high shipping costs due to weight and potential damage during transit. To mitigate this, require suppliers to use fumigated wooden pallets and strong steel strapping. Another risk is specification mismatch; always request a technical drawing (Blueprints) for approval before mass production to ensure the dimensions align with Hino OEM standards.

What are the logistics considerations for shipping heavy leaf springs to international markets?

Due to the high density of the product, Sea Freight (FCL or LCL) is the most economical method. Ensure the supplier provides a Weight List and Packing List that accurately reflects the heavy nature of the cargo to avoid port surcharges. For customs clearance, ensure the HS Code (typically 732010) is correctly declared to benefit from applicable trade agreements or to calculate accurate import duties.
